Rue Mouffetard street market

Rue Mouffetard Street Market

In December, 2004 I finally visited the Rue Mouffetard street market. While the Buci market is great the Rue Mouffetard market is 100 times better in my opinion. Down a cobblestoned pedestrianized street you will not only find stalls of produce and fruit but also shops (fromageries, chocolatiers, boulangeries, rotisseries, patisseries) lining the street as well. An absolutely amazing atmosphere with the Parisians doing their daily grocery shopping too.
